There are fears a proposed change by Tasmania's veterinary board will leave some areas without options for after-hours pet care, and put an extra burden on staff who are already at their limit.
abc.net.au/news/changes-to-after-hours-vet-care-on-call-will-shift-burden/101734686A vet clinic in northern Tasmania fears proposed changes to after-hours animal care services will lead to clinics being "swamped" during daytime hours, with stress being added to vets who remain on call out of hours.
The Veterinary Board of Tasmania has proposed new standards that change the requirement of vets to provide an arrangement for after-hours or emergency care from a "standard of veterinary practice" to being "encouraged" to share the load with other practices. "A lot of vets already are saying they don't want to do after hours.
